Jonah: Crossing Religious Boundaries Toward Peaceful Co-Existence And Developmen

Abstract



Religion forms an important aspect of the social fabric of every nation and contributes to human development. However, religious doctrinal differences work against coming together for human development. With the global vision for peaceful co-existence that would bring about human development, inter-religious dialogue among people of different faiths has become a necessity. The subjective use of sacred texts for personal gain entrenches religious differences. What is important is the use of sacred texts with a universal appeal that can bring people of different faiths together.

This paper examines the text of Jonah as a religious resource that can induce religious tolerance and world peace for global development. The paper is significant as it contributes to both local and international theories on religious tolerance for peaceful co-existence and development.

Keywords: the book of Jonah, religion, bridging religious differences, peaceful co-existence, development
